Understanding the Power of Your Navamsa D9 Chart

Think of your D1 chart as the seed you’re born with, showing your potential and the broad strokes of your destiny. The D9 chart, however, is like the fruit of that tree, especially concerning your marriage and partnerships. It shows the subtle energies that manifest in your relationship life. If your D1 chart promises a beautiful relationship, the D9 chart details the nuances – the personality of your partner, the harmony, the challenges, and the ultimate purpose of your union.

Many astrologers believe that after the age of 30, the D9 chart becomes even more prominent in shaping your life, especially your marriage and spiritual path. It’s where your inherent dharma truly unfolds. So, if you’re seeking answers about your future spouse traits, their personality, their background, or even how compatible you’ll be, the Navamsa D9 chart is your most reliable guide.

Decoding Your Future Spouse Through the Navamsa D9 Chart

Let's break down the key elements to examine in your Navamsa D9 chart to paint a vivid picture of your potential partner.

The 7th House and its Lord in D9: The Core of Spouse Analysis

Just like in the D1 chart, the 7th house in the Navamsa D9 is the primary indicator of your spouse. Its condition is paramount.

  1. The Sign on the 7th House Cusp:
    • Fiery Signs (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ius): Your partner might be energetic, passionate, ambitious, and perhaps a bit dominant or independent. They could be a natural leader.
    • Earthy Signs (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n): Expect a practical, grounded, stable, and possibly reserved partner. They value security and hard work.
    • Airy Signs (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ius): Your spouse could be intellectual, communicative, social, and fair-minded. They value mental connection and ideas.
    • Watery Signs (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ces): This suggests an emotional, sensitive, intuitive, and caring partner. They prioritize deep connection and emotional security.

    This sign gives us the basic flavor of their personality and temperament.

  2. Planets Placed in the 7th House of D9:

    Any planet sitting in your Navamsa 7th house will significantly color your spouse's personality and the dynamics of your marriage. Here's a quick overview:

    • Sun: A spouse with leadership qualities, self-respect, possibly from a prominent family, or someone who seeks recognition. They might be authoritative.
    • Moon: An emotional, nurturing, sensitive, and caring partner. They value home and family. Mood swings are possible.
    • Mars: An energetic, courageous, passionate, and sometimes aggressive or argumentative spouse. They might be physically active or involved in sports/defense.
    • Mercury: An intelligent, communicative, witty, and youthful partner. They value intellectual stimulation and good conversation.
    • Jupiter: A wise, benevolent, spiritual, and prosperous spouse. They bring good fortune, knowledge, and optimism into your life. A highly auspicious placement.
    • Venus: A beautiful, charming, artistic, and romantic partner. They value harmony, luxury, and pleasure. Excellent for a loving marriage.
    • Saturn: A serious, responsible, mature, and disciplined spouse. They might bring delays initially, but offer stability and loyalty. They might be older or appear more mature than their age.
    • Rahu: An unconventional, ambitious, foreign, or highly driven spouse. There might be an element of illusion or obsession, but also a strong desire for worldly success.
    • Ketu: A spiritual, detached, intuitive, or introverted spouse. They might have a strong past life connection, but can also bring a sense of aloofness or sudden changes.
  3. The 7th House Lord's Placement:

    Where the lord of your D9 7th house sits in your D9 chart provides crucial information about your spouse's life focus, background, and how they contribute to your life. For instance:

    • If the 7th lord is in the 1st house (Navamsa Lagna), your spouse is very integrated into your identity and life path.
    • If it's in the 2nd house, your spouse might be focused on wealth, family values, or speech.
    • In the 10th house, your spouse could be career-oriented, achieving public recognition.
    • In the 12th house, they might be spiritual, foreign, or involved in charities.

The Navamsa Lagna (Ascendant) and its Lord

Your Navamsa Lagna (Ascendant) represents your own inner self in the context of marriage and relationships. The sign on your Navamsa Lagna cusp and the planet ruling it tell us about your inherent approach to partnership and also reflect aspects of your spouse's general demeanor.

The strength and placement of your Navamsa Lagna Lord are equally important. If it's well-placed (in its own sign, exaltation, or a trine/kendra), it signifies a harmonious marital life and a partner who supports your dharma.

Venus and Jupiter: Karakas for Marriage in D9

These two benefic planets are universal significators (karakas) for marriage:

  • Venus: For males, Venus in the D9 chart particularly describes the characteristics of the wife. A strong, well-placed Venus indicates a beautiful, charming, and loving wife. Afflictions to Venus can show challenges in harmony or attraction.
  • Jupiter: For females, Jupiter in the D9 chart signifies the husband. A strong, well-placed Jupiter indicates a wise, supportive, prosperous, and ethical husband. Weakness or affliction to Jupiter can point to difficulties or delays with the husband.

Always check the dignity (exaltation, debilitation, own sign) and aspects received by these planets in your D9 chart.

The Upapada Lagna (UL) in D1 and D9

The Upapada Lagna (UL), derived from your D1 chart, is a crucial concept for predicting spouse traits and the nature of the marital family. Its sign, lord, and planets aspecting it, particularly in the D9 chart, give profound insights:

  • The sign where your UL falls in the D9 chart tells you about your spouse's lineage, background, and family values.
  • Planets aspecting the UL in D9 further refine these descriptions. For example, Jupiter aspecting UL might indicate a spouse from an educated, traditional, or well-respected family.
  • The lord of the sign where UL falls in D9 also offers clues about their social standing and general demeanor.

Practical Insight: If your UL lord is strong and well-placed in the D9, it indicates a supportive and fortunate family environment from your spouse's side.

Synthesizing for 2026: What Your D9 Reveals for Your Future Spouse

Now, let's bring in the "2026" aspect. While your D9 chart gives a static blueprint of your spouse, transits of key planets in 2026 over your natal D9 positions can activate these promises and indicate periods when you might meet this person or when marital discussions will pick up pace.

Major Planetary Transits to Watch for in 2026

  1. Jupiter's Transit: Jupiter is the planet of expansion, blessings, and auspicious events.
    • If Jupiter transits your D9 7th house in 2026, or aspects your D9 7th house or its lord, it's a very strong indicator of marriage possibilities and meeting your destined partner. Jupiter brings growth and happiness.
    • Its transit over your D9 Lagna or the D9 positions of your Venus/Jupiter (karakas) also enhances marriage prospects and brings clarity about your partner.
  2. Saturn's Transit: Saturn brings structure, commitment, and often delays, but also long-lasting stability.
    • If Saturn aspects your D9 7th house or its lord in 2026, it suggests a period of serious consideration regarding marriage. It can bring a mature partner or solidify an existing relationship into a permanent bond.
    • While Saturn can bring challenges, it also ensures a strong foundation if the relationship is meant to be.
  3. Rahu/Ketu Axis Transits: These nodal transits can bring fated encounters or significant shifts in relationships.
    • If the Rahu/Ketu axis (which shifts every 1.5 years) aspects your D9 7th house or its lord, or the marriage karakas, it can bring an intense, unconventional, or destined meeting with your partner in 2026. These encounters often carry a karmic undertone.

By studying these transits in conjunction with your natal D9 chart, we can predict not just the characteristics of your future spouse but also the most likely periods for these events to unfold in 2026.

Example Scenario (Illustrative)

Let's say your Navamsa D9 chart has:

  • 7th house in Taurus (ruled by Venus) with Mars placed there.
  • Venus in your D9 Lagna (say, Libra, its own sign).
  • Your Upapada Lagna (UL) falls in Virgo in D9.

This suggests a spouse who is likely attractive, artistic, and perhaps strong-willed or energetic (Mars in Taurus). They would value stability and beauty. With Venus in Lagna, you are likely to attract a partner who mirrors your own desire for harmony and beauty. If Jupiter aspects this 7th house or Venus in 2026, it would strongly indicate a beautiful and prosperous match coming your way, with Venus making your spouse refined and Mars adding passion. The Virgo UL would suggest a partner who is practical, health-conscious, perhaps analytical or service-oriented, from a family with similar traits.

Practical Insights and Remedies for a Harmonious Marriage

Understanding your D9 chart is empowering, but what if there are challenges indicated? Astrology isn't just about prediction; it's about empowerment and guidance.

If Your D9 Chart Shows Challenges

If your D9 chart indicates some challenges or afflictions related to your spouse or marital life, don't despair! There are always remedies and behavioral adjustments that can mitigate negative influences and enhance positive ones.

  1. Strengthen Your Marriage Karakas:
    • For Venus (males): Chant the mantra "Om Dram Drem Draum Sah Shukraya Namaha." Worship Goddess Lakshmi or Parvati. Wear white clothes. Donate dairy products or sweets on Fridays.
    • For Jupiter (females): Chant "Om Gram Grim Graum Sah Gurave Namaha." Worship Lord Vishnu or Brihaspati. Wear yellow clothes. Donate yellow items or sweets on Thursdays.
  2. Propitiate Afflicting Planets in the 7th House:
    • If Mars is afflicting: Practice patience, manage anger. Chant Hanuman Chalisa. Donate red lentils.
    • If Saturn is afflicting: Be patient, practice discipline. Chant "Om Sham Shanaishcharaya Namaha." Donate black sesame seeds or iron items on Saturdays.
    • If Rahu/Ketu are afflicting: Perform Rahu/Ketu mantras or poojas. Meditate. Focus on spiritual growth.
  3. Focus on Self-Improvement: Remember, the D9 chart is also about your dharma. Your partner often mirrors your own karmic journey. Working on your own flaws and strengths will naturally attract a more harmonious partner. Cultivate patience, understanding, and unconditional love.
  4. Pre-Marital Counseling: If there are indications of specific challenges, seeking counseling before marriage can equip you with tools to navigate potential issues effectively.
  5. Charity and Service: Engaging in selfless service (Seva) can purify karma and attract blessings for a fulfilling partnership.

If Your D9 Chart is Strong

If your D9 chart shows wonderful indications for your marriage, this is fantastic news! To maintain and cherish this blessing:

  • Gratitude: Always be grateful for your partner and your relationship.
  • Nurture the Relationship: Actively work on communication, understanding, and spending quality time together.
  • Spiritual Practices: Continue your spiritual journey, perhaps even together, to deepen your bond.

Important Note: While gemstones are often recommended, they should always be chosen with extreme caution and under the guidance of a qualified astrologer, as incorrect gems can do more harm than good.
